If you're poorly prepared, airports and flying can be daunting. But there's no need to worry. Follow these useful tips for a comfortable start to your getaway in Chiredzi. What to pack in your hand luggage:
- A plane ride can be a cruisy experience if you carry the right gear. Firstly, you'll want some basic toiletries, such as lip balm and hand cream, a spare set of clothes and a few magazines. Secondly, leave space in your hand luggage for your phone, tablet and chargers, medications and perhaps a comfy neck pillow as well. Lastly, and most importantly, remember to bring your passport, travel papers and some cash.
Do not pack the following items in your hand luggage:
- Make sure you don't have a pocket knife lurking in the bottom of your carry-on luggage. Other prohibited items include flammable or explosive products, like aerosols and matches, and gels and liquids in containers with a volume of more than 3.4 ounces (100 millilitres).
What to wear on a flight:
- Your goal here is to be as comfortable as you can. Go for flat, closed-toe shoes, dress in loose, natural fibers and don't forget to take a sweater in case you get cold in the cabin.
- Deep vein thrombosis (DVT) can pose a risk on long-haul flights. It results from blood clotting due to poor circulation and inactivity, so do some gentle leg and foot exercises in your seat and consider wearing compression socks.
